Abstract

In an emergency, an urgent blood transfusion from a person to the patient is required and blood group identification is the first process to do so. In addition, a hemoglobin test is often required to make decisions about blood transfusion as well as to check anemia. Hemoglobin testing is also required for complete blood count and monitoring a number of diseases. These blood tests are almost difficult in rural areas where lab facilities are not sufficient. Researchers proposed a number of methods to identify blood groups using computer vision techniques. However, no study was conducted to identify blood group and hemoglobin level in a work using image processing techniques and an android mobile application which shows high detection accuracy. In this paper, manual clinical experiments have been replaced by an android app using image processing techniques to detect blood groups and hemoglobin levels except users require using antigen before taking samples. The proposed technique is divided into two portions. The first portion is blood group detection, which is done by taking a blood sample and performing the grayscale conversion, binary conversion, segmentation, edge detection, and computation to make the decision. The second section describes how to determine hemoglobin levels by comparing a blood sample image to a hemoglobin color scale (HCS). Here, the Hemoglobin value is determined from their RGB values. It has been discovered that the proposed approaches are capable of detecting hemoglobin levels and blood groups in a cost-effective and error-free manner. As a result, the tests can be conducted in a remote area without adequate lab facilities and the proposed work can solve major steps in blood transfusion difficulties and anemia.

Highlights

  • Blood is a composition of red blood cells, white blood cells, and platelets in liquid plasma

  • If the Euclidean distance of two hemoglobin color scale (HCS) colors’ is equal, another situation could occur, i.e. if the RGB of a blood sample falls between two Hemoglobin values like and 12, or 8 and 10, the average value will have considered i.e. or 9 respectively

  • In this research work, the proposed techniques are utilized for the image sets that are collected from blood samples and processed by efficient image processing methods and algorithms

Read more

Summary

Introduction

Blood is a composition of red blood cells, white blood cells, and platelets in liquid plasma. Blood groups are identified by antibodies and antigens present in plasma. There are four blood groups i.e. A, B, AB, and O (NHS, 2020). If the blood is agglutinated by the presence of Rh-D antigen, the group of the blood is positive, otherwise negative (K et al, 2016; Dong et al, 2017). This blood groups identification is often required in case of blood transfusion. The identification of the blood group is not enough at all. A hemoglobin test helps to decide blood transfusion. A lack of hemoglobin leads to Anemia. Anemia is a type of disease in which a person lacks enough red blood

Objectives
Results
Conclusion
Full Text
Paper version not known

Talk to us

Join us for a 30 min session where you can share your feedback and ask us any queries you have

Schedule a call

Disclaimer: All third-party content on this website/platform is and will remain the property of their respective owners and is provided on "as is" basis without any warranties, express or implied. Use of third-party content does not indicate any affiliation, sponsorship with or endorsement by them. Any references to third-party content is to identify the corresponding services and shall be considered fair use under The CopyrightLaw.